Christian Daily Devotional (May 6, 2025) THE GIFTS OF POWER. 

Scripture Reference: 1 Corinthians 12:7-10(KJV) - "But the Manifestation of the Spirit is given to every man to profit withal. For to one is given by the Spirit the Word of Wisdom; to another the Word of Knowledge by the Same Spirit; To another Faith by the Same Spirit; to another the Gifts of Healing by the Same Spirit; To another the Working of Miracles; to another Prophecy; to another Discerning of spirits; to another Diverse Kinds of Tongues; to another the Interpretation of Tongues."

According to the passage above, we can see Nine Gifts or Manifestations of the Spirit. They are divided into Three Categories or Clusters of Three: The Revelation Gifts, the Utterance Gifts and the Power Gifts. Today we would be examining the Power Gifts which are the Gifts of Healings, the Gift of Faith or Supernatural Faith and the Gift of Working of Miracles. These Gifts are the Gifts that 'do' something. Whenever a Christian believer is functioning in any of the Power Gifts, the Holy Spirit enables him to do Supernaturally, that which he or she would not be able to do normally or naturally.

In Joshua Chapter Ten, the Holy Scriptures describe how Joshua the son of Nun commanded the Sun and Moon to stand still during the battle in defence of the Gibeonites: "And the Sun stood still, and the Moon stayed, until the people had avenged themselves upon their enemies... So, the Sun stood still in the midst of Heaven and hasted not to go down about a whole day" (verse 13). Here, the Gift of Supernatural Faith was in manifestation, which made it possible for Joshua to command the Sun and the Moon to stand still, something that is absolutely impossible naturally speaking.

In Acts 3:1-10, Apostles Peter and John manifested the Gift of Working of Miracles. The major difference between the Gift of Faith and the Working of Miracles is that the former is usually passive while the latter is usually active. What this means is that you don't just speak to activate the Working of Miracles: You initiate something or also take action to effect the Miracle. During the operation of the Gift of Faith, you receive the manifestation of a Divine Intervention without being actively involved. After Peter commanded the lame man to rise up and walk in the Name of Jesus, the Holy Bible declares that "he took him by the right hand, and lifted him up: and immediately his feet and ankle bones received strength"(verse 7).

In the case of the Gifts of Healings, notice that the "Gifts" are pluralized. This is because different individuals are gifted with the Ability to heal certain different categories of sicknesses different from what another individual who also has the Same Gift of Healing is enabled to heal. In other words, one person with the Gift of Healing will find that every time he ministers to someone with a particular sickness or infirmity, he gets results which he doesn't often get with some other sickness. So, while one individual may find that he's able to always heal deaf people, some other person may find he's able to always heal cripples, and so on and so forth. The entire bottom line is that those who are sick get healed by the Healing Power of God expressed through His Willing Vessels.
